Hi everyone, my name is Anna Barber. I am a 19-year-old student, studying Zoology at Bangor University. I have recently set myself the goal of raising £3990 for the HFT charity.
The HFT charity allows adults with learning disabilities to live the most independent lifestyle possible. From personalized tech, supported living, day opportunities to even finding love, the HFT charity is a driving force in giving those, who need it most a chanceto experience things in life that most of us take for granted.
